Preview: HJK Helsinki vs. Maribor – prediction, team news, lineups
Sports Mole presents Thursday’s Europa League match between HJK Helsinki and Maribor, including predictions, team news and possible lineups.
HJK Helsinki continue to hunt for a place Europa League when they host Maribor in the second part of the third round of the qualifying match on Thursday.
The Slovenian, who was condemned to a 2-0 defeat in last week’s reverse leg, has lost all four of his last rounds in all competitions and will look to end that drought.

HJK Helsinki failed to get to the top of the Veikkausliiga, as they had to draw 1-1 with AC Oulu when the two sides met at the Raati stadium last Sunday.
Serbia International Bojan Radulovic broke the deadlock in the 14th minute with a neatly taken penalty, but the substitution Michael Lopez took on the hosts when he struck in the 91st minute to force a share of the spoils.
Prior to that, the Club went on a three-game winning streak in Finland’s top flight, where they are currently second in the table, on points with first place KuPS, who have one game in hand.
HJK now turn their attention to the Europa League qualifiers, where they started their campaign with an impressive 2-0 win against Maribor in the first leg of their third round match last Thursday.
Toni KoskelaThe men’s men, who were sent packing from the Champions League qualifiers in July with a 7-1 defeat against Viktoria Plzen, are currently on a three-game winning streak from their last four home matches and will be looking to keep the ball rolling. .
Maribor, on the other hand, could not stop their decline in form as they lost 2-0 to home team Olimpija Ljubljana in the Slovenian Prva Liga last Saturday.
at the Ljudski vrt stadium in a fast-paced competition Svit Seslar and 24 years old Timi Max Elsnik scored either side of half-time to give the visitors a fourth straight win in all competitions.
Radovan KaranovicThe team have now lost three of their opening four matches in the Slovenian top flight for the 2022–23 season, with the only exception being a thrilling 3–2 win over Gorica on 23 July.
Maribor were also knocked out of the race for a place in the Champions League after losing 1-0 on aggregate to Moldovan champions Sheriff Tiraspol in the second qualifying round in July.
While the Vijolicasts will look to make an impressive comeback on Thursday, they are currently on four consecutive defeats in all competitions, conceding one goal and conceding seven goals in that span.

Team news
HJK Helsinki enters the field without services Roope Risk and a 31-year-old defender Valtteri Morenboth of whom are recovering from knee injuries.
They are joined by an Austrian midfielder on the club’s injury list Manuel Marticwho is set to play his ninth consecutive game after picking up a knee problem against Rigas Futbola Skola on the 6th. July.
Radulovic, who has found the net in each of his last two games, should lead the hosts’ attack once again with the squad Anthony Olusanya and Malmö lends Malik Abubakari.
As for Maribor, Karanovic cannot call on the defensive duo Martin Milec and Max Watsonboth of whom have been sidelined with knee injuries.
The visiting team also has to make do with the absence of the 30-year-old goalkeeper Azbe jugwho has been out of action since April’s 2-1 win over Tabor Sezana Aleks Pihler also continues his spell on the sidelines.
